From what I have seen, yes, you can run the pathfinder intake with good results as I hear they make a bit more torque than the 300ZX or 200SX units. But, I have read that they need to be shaved down to fit under the hood properly, but, I once saw one that was just put in and it seemed to have fit ok. But again, I did not see what kind of motor mounts they where running either.

 

www.vg30.com offers the service to cut down the manifold to fit under the hood, but, I am pretty sure any decent machine shop can shave it down for you. The material needs to be removed from the upper plenum where it meets the lower manifold.

From the www.vg30.com website:

 

Pathfinder Intake Plenum Modification

Modify Pathfinder Intake Plenum to clear PL510 Hood ..... $100.00

 

 

If you decide to go with stock-based, multi-port EFI on your VG and want more power the first step is to use a multi-port injected Pathfinder intake plenum. This intake is said to flow 30% better than any other stock EFI VG intake. Unfortunately this intake will not clear a stock 510 hood. We can re-machine the lower half of your intake plenum at a slight angle so the upper half will clear your hood. You will also have to re-route some plumbing on the bottom of the upper intake to gain valve cover clearance with this modification. Use of a torque-transferring upper engine mount may also be required to prevent hood damage on a high performance VG510 using this intake.
